Barry Bonds to be Sentenced Today
Barry Bonds today is going to get sentenced for his conviction of obstruction of justice during his testimony related to BALCO. Federal Probation officers have told the court they believe Bonds should only be getting house arrest and community service. However Bonds fate and the possibility of up to 21 months in prison, lies in the hands of Judge Susan Illston:
Bonds, 47, was convicted in April of obstructing a grand jury’s doping investigation with an evasive answer during a December 2003 court appearance. He is the last of the defendants directly connected to the investigation of the Bay Area Laboratory Co-Operative to be sentenced.
The analysts, Bonds’ lawyers and the probation department all cite the sentences given to other sports figures convicted of similar charges stemming from the investigation as more appropriate guidelines to follow.
Prosecutors don’t agree however and are asking for a prison sentence of 15 months, telling the court that Bonds has never fully accepted responsibility for his actions.
“Bonds’ pervasive efforts to testify falsely, to mislead the grand jury, to dodge questions, and to simply refuse to answer questions in the grand jury makes his conduct worthy of a significant jail sentence,” prosecutors wrote to the court last week.

Top 6 MLB ‘Utility’ Players of All-Time
A utility player in Major League Baseball can best be loosely described as a “jack of all trades.” Often called upon to play up to five or six different positions in a single season, utility players can be invaluable to their teams. Utility players are also a dream for general managers, who can rely on a utility guy to take a spot on a roster that would ordinarily have to be filled by two or three separate players.

Drunk Guy Pees on David Price’s Car
Tampa Rays pitcher David Price had a shocking surprise upon leaving a charity event late Friday night. He was stunned to find a drunk man peeing on the door of his car when he returned to his parking spot. Price yelled at the guy (and rightfully so), and the guy decided it was a good idea to take a swing at the 6’6″, 250lb price.
After filling glasses as a guest bartender for manager Joe Maddon’s charity event at Tampa’s 717 South restaurant Friday, Rays pitcher David Price walked out to find a man relieving himself on the door of his car.
The man apparently didn’t take kindly to being interrupted — he pushed Price and took a swing at him, but Price said he wisely avoided confrontation, joking he was too quick.
“I was,” Price said, “relieved with how it turned out.” (Source TampaBay.com)
